Actor Karan Thakur talks about Nepotism & trolling culture .

Actor Karan Thakur who has been seen in hit webseries like Commondo (Hotstar) & Avrodh 2 (Sony Liv) shares his opinion on nepotism & trolling culture in regard to latest Netflix release ‘Archies’ Directed by Zoya Akthar.

I strongly believe that people these days ‘love to hate’ and a big credit goes to social media for spreading the venom of hatred as everyone wants to over exaggerated their opinion. Indian cinema is more than 100 years old and will survive till eternity, unlikely every other industry or sector Entertainment Industry has seen its phase of highs & lows. But, from last few years one word which we very commonly heard is ‘Nepotism’ and how people are using it for their own good & Publicity.

People outside film industry hardly knows how a film is made , how many households run through it and what all things get in stake in the entire film making process. It’s very convenient to just bash a film than facing camera, writing a script or direct a film.

I have recently seen ‘Archies’ on Netflix and it’s a different type of cinema which the indian audience are still not able to accept. A High school musical drama inspired from a comic series is something very unique coming from Zoya Akthar who has directed phenomenal movies like Gullyboy, Dil dhadakne do, taalash etc is worth watching. The dialogue delivery & performance by Suhana Khan, Khushi Kapoor , Agastya Nanda and other cast of the film is exactly how it is meant to be based on the time frame the movie is set. But I really feel bad for these newbies as how they are trolled by so called ‘film critics’ just because of their family backgrounds.

Karan Concludes. I strongly believe we should start seeing cinema just a medium of entertainment and ignore the content we don’t like instead of spreading hate & negativity, After all…. Art is Subjective.
